Web3 chirps (about 1x per minute): Malfunction chirp Cause: Malfunction warning. Solution: Replace with a new alarm as soon as possible. Interconnect: Can be linked with up to 18 units (12 Smoke, 6 CO/Heat/Relay) Optipath 360° Technology: Patented technology … Web1 Chirp (about 1x per minute): Low-battery chirp. Causes: Low battery. Batteries facing wrong direction. Battery drawer partially open. Battery pull-tab still in place.
